Stonework repair services involve restoring and maintaining the structural integrity and aesthetic appeal of stone features on residential and commercial properties. These services typically address issues such as cracked, chipped, or dislodged stones, as well as surface deterioration caused by weathering or age. Skilled professionals assess the condition of stone surfaces, remove damaged sections if necessary, and carefully replace or repair stones to match the existing material. The goal is to preserve the original appearance while ensuring the durability of the stonework for years to come.
Many property owners turn to stonework repair to resolve problems that compromise both safety and visual appeal. Cracked or loose stones can pose safety hazards, especially in walkways, steps, or retaining walls. Additionally, deteriorated stone surfaces may lead to further damage if left unaddressed, such as water infiltration or erosion. Repair services help prevent these issues by reinforcing or restoring the stone structure, thereby extending its lifespan and maintaining the property's overall value.

The scope of stonework repair services can include repointing mortar joints, replacing damaged stones, cleaning surfaces, and sealing to prevent future deterioration. These services help address common problems like weather-related erosion, staining, and structural weaknesses. Material and Scope Costs - Stonework repair costs typically range from $500 to $3,000 depending on the extent of damage and type of stone. Minor crack repairs may be closer to $500, while extensive restoration can exceed $2,500. Local service providers can offer detailed estimates based on specific needs.
Labor Expenses - Labor charges for stonework repair usually fall between $40 and $80 per hour. Larger projects or complex repairs may require several days of work, influencing overall costs. Contact local pros for precise labor estimates tailored to your project.
Project Size and Complexity - Smaller repairs, such as fixing a few damaged stones, often cost under $1,000. Larger or more intricate restorations, like rebuilding sections of a stone wall, can range from $2,000 to $5,000 or more. Local contractors can assess project scope to provide accurate pricing.
Additional Factors - Factors like accessibility, stone type, and the need for specialized tools can impact costs. Unexpected issues discovered during repair may also increase expenses. Consulting with local stonework repair providers can help clarify potential costs for specific projects.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What types of stonework repair services are available? Local service providers typically offer repairs for cracked or damaged stone, joint repointing, cleaning, sealing, and restoration of historic stone features.
How can I tell if my stonework needs repair? Signs include visible cracks, loose stones, deterioration, discoloration, or water infiltration around stone surfaces.
What materials are used for stonework repair? Professionals often use matching mortar, sealants, and compatible stone materials to ensure seamless repairs.
Is stonework repair suitable for all types of stone? Most types of natural stone, such as limestone, sandstone, and granite, can be repaired, but the approach may vary based on the stone type.
How long does stonework repair typically take? The duration depends on the extent of damage but generally ranges from a few hours to several days for more extensive restorations.
